Hawthorne Plaza

Hawthorne Plaza underwent a multi-million dollar renovation that breathed new life into the existing 115,000+ square foot space. The project revitalized the plaza's look while improving traffic flow and providing additional parking.

Key enhancements included adding a 25,000-square-foot building for The Container Store, taller facades for improved retailer visibility, increased landscaping, and inviting outdoor seating. These additions created an alluring atmosphere, encouraging visitors to explore the entire development and enjoy enhanced outdoor amenities.
